Trix Mulder is Professor of Legal Aspects of Entrepreneurship. The research conducted within this professorship focuses on complex legal issues at both strategic and tactical levels that are relevant to (social) entrepreneurs, public organisations and society as a whole.

Legal issues at the intersection of ICT and law

The primary aim of the professorship is to ensure that legislation and regulations better align with the needs of these groups. The research conducted within the professorship focuses on legal issues that arise at the intersection of ICT and law, such as questions relating to data sharing and privacy, as well as the emergence of artificial intelligence (AI).

Through this work, Trix Mulder combines her interest in both ICT and law, examining how legislation and technology influence one another and what their impact is in practice. As technology is becoming an increasingly integral part of our society, the research is conducted across various relevant societal domains. Topics such as data sharing and the use of artificial intelligence (AI) have a significant impact on the future development of healthcare, play a role in cybersecurity issues, and are important in the current transition to sustainable energy.
